Mcor Iris True Colour 3D Printer
The Iris 3D printer is capable of printing multiple objects in 3 dimensions using regular cut sheet paper. The objects are built in the Z axis by an additive process using individual sheets for each layer. As each layer is built, the colour is printed using Cyan, Magenta, Yellow and Black inks to create the final true colour object.

Being office frendly and safe to use were prime considerations when designing the Iris. By using non toxic build materials and consumables, it is has a low environmental impact and all waste products are recycleable. The machine produces little noise so it is not intrusive in an office or study environment.
